The file is a common source of errors for players attempting to launch Call of Duty: Black Ops 2 (BO2) on PC . This file is typically associated with third-party cracks or specific game repacks rather than the official vanilla Steam version. When this file is missing or corrupted, the game will fail to launch, often displaying an "Entry Point Not Found" or "buddha.dll is missing" error message.
